How to Choose a Casino Online

There are many casino online websites that offer different gaming options. Some are more suited to high rollers and others are better for casual players. While the differences may seem minor, they are very important to understand when choosing an online casino. The best casinos will also feature a variety of banking options that are secure and fast. Additionally, they should have good customer service. Look for a website that offers support in several languages, and try to find one that has live chat.

A trustworthy casino online should be licensed by a reputable gambling authority. This is a sign that the site has been vetted and passed a series of tests to ensure it is legitimate. In most cases, you can easily verify whether an online casino has a valid license by checking its website or “About Us” page.

Some of the most popular casino games available online include video slots and table games. These games come with various themes and features to appeal to a wide range of players. Some even have progressive jackpots that increase over time. However, you should always remember that casino games can be addictive and can result in financial problems if not played responsibly.

When looking for an online casino, look for a website that offers a variety of payment methods,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(PayPal and Skrill), and bank transfers. It is also a good idea to check if the casino offers low or no transaction fees. It’s also important to consider the withdrawal process and how long it takes for your money to appear in your account.
